What are the first signs of hardwood floor water damage in an Austin home?

The earliest signs include cupping (edges of planks curving upward), buckling, or a visible darkening of the wood. In Austin’s humid climate, you might also notice a musty odor or the floor feeling slightly spongy underfoot. How do you handle sewage backup water damage safely?

Sewage backup water is a Category 3 health hazard. Our team uses full personal protective equipment (PPE) and HEPA-filtered vacuums to extract the water. We then apply EPA-registered disinfectants to kill bacteria and viruses, followed by thorough drying and dehumidification. We sanitize every affected surface and safely dispose of any unsalvageable materials, ensuring your Austin home is safe.

Can you restore hardwood floors after a flood near Lady Bird Lake?

Yes, but speed is critical. For coastal flood damage, such as from flash flooding near Lady Bird Lake or Barton Creek, we use industrial-grade dehumidifiers and air movers to dry the hardwood within 48-72 hours. We also dry the subfloor underneath. In many cases, sanding and refinishing can fully restore the wood. If the damage is severe, partial replacement can be matched to your existing floor.
